Participants have been announced for the Canton Grub Crawl next month.

Fifteen vendors, mostly restaurants but also Canton’s only microbrewery and taproom, are participating in the crawl, which takes place from 6-10 p.m. on Tuesday, July 21. Tickets are now on sale for $35, which entitles the ticketholder to samples and beer at the participanting establishments, Hometimelife.com reports.

The Grub Crawl is sponsored by the Canton Chamber of Commerce and the Canton Downtown Development Authority. Now in its 14th year, it typically draws crowds of 500-600 people

Here’s the lineup:

  • Canton Brew Works
  • 4 Friends Bar & Grill
  • 502 Grill
  • Bagger Dave’s
  • Bailey’s Sports Grill
  • Basement Burger Bar
  • bd’s Mongolian Grill
  • Buffalo Wild Wings
  • Carvel Ice Cream
  • Chili’s
  • Crow’s Nest
  • TGI Fridays
  • Tilted Kilt
  • Tony Sacco’s Coal Oven Pizza
  • Twisted Rooster

Major sponsors for this year’s event include Atchinson Ford Sales, Inc., Schoolcraft College, Twisted Rooster, Jack Demmer Ford, Inc., Mannik & Smith Group, Inc. and Showroom of Elegance.
